To evaluate the effects of paricalcitol injection on cardiac structure and function over 48 weeks in subjects with Stage 5 Chronic Kidney Disease (CKD) receiving hemodialysis who have left ventricular hypertrophy (LVH).

Change From Baseline in Left Ventricular Mass Index (LVMI) Over 48 Weeks Measured by Cardiac Magnetic Resonance Imaging (MRI)
Change from Baseline in left ventricular mass index (LVMI) over 48 weeks measured by cardiac MRI. The effects of paricalcitol injection on progression or regression of left ventricular hypertrophy (LVH) in participants with Stage 5 chronic kidney disease (CKD) on hemodialysis (HD) compared to placebo. Left Ventricular Mass is normalized to the participant's height by the following equation to obtain LVMI: LVM (g) divided by height (m)2.7. The primary comparison was between the 4 mcg paricalcitol injection and the placebo treatment groups in the change from baseline to Week 48.
Time frame: Baseline, 24 Weeks, and 48 Weeks/Early Termination

Change From Baseline in Biological Marker Triiodothyronine (T3).
Plasma T3 is a circulating hormone that may have an effect on diastolic heart function and its level may be affected by treatment with paricalcitol. The study was terminated early (prior to any subject reaching Week 24). The values are for Baseline and Early Termination only. Each of the 12 randomized subjects terminated at different study weeks; therefore Early Termination cannot be defined as a specific week and varies for different subjects. Of the 12 subjects, 11 had early termination visits and 1 didn't. The final visit week range is 4-16.
Time frame: Baseline and Early Termination Visit (4 Weeks, 5 Weeks, 7 Weeks, 8 Weeks, 14 Weeks, and 16 Weeks)
